ARCHIVE 1869 'Uncle Sams Thanksgiving Dinner' illustration Harpers Weekly, 20 November 1869, by Thomas Nast, Illustration represents Nast’s political, utopian philosophy —his belief in united America and potential for the nation’s promise. Universal suffrage and self-governance are featured as centerpiece. On the back wall, Nast includes his heroes Lincoln and Grant, who flank a center portrait of George Washington, framed by Liberty and Justice. At table, opposite the host, is Columbia. Nast’s illustration encapsulates the artist’s radical Republican vision of America after the Civil War.

Thomas Perronet Thompson (1783–1869) was a British Parliamentarian, and as a radical reformer, wrote the True Theory of Rent and A Catechism on the Corn Laws. He also joint-owned the Westminster Review for a time. He wrote several articles in the journal supporting universal suffrage. Thompson represented Kingston upon Hull in the House of Commons from 1835 to 1837 and was elected to represent Bradford in 1847.

'Anna Gardner (1816-1901) was a teacher, writer, secretary of the New England Anti-Slavery Society, worker for women's rights, universal suffrage, and temperance. She published the call for the first anti-slavery convention at Nantucket, at which Frederick Douglass made his first public speech. In 1838, when Gardner's pupil in the African School, Eunice Ross, was denied entrance to the new public Nantucket High School because of her race, she resigned her position and became involved in the fight for desegregation, which was achieved in the mid 1840s. Occupy Central is a civil disobedience movement which began in Hong Kong on September 28, 2014. It calls on thousands of protesters to block roads and paralyse Hong Kong's financial district if the Beijing and Hong Kong governments do not agree to implement universal suffrage for the chief executive election in 2017 and the Legislative Council elections in 2020 according to "international standards." The movement was initiated by Benny Tai Yiu-ting, an associate professor of law at the University of Hong Kong, in January 2013.
